Choosing the right fabric is the first step in ensuring your baby feels comfortable. In India, the climate can change from humid to cool, making breathable materials a priority. Cotton remains the gold standard for daily wear because it is soft, absorbent, and gentle on sensitive skin. Many parents prefer high-quality cotton baby clothes because they allow air to circulate and help prevent skin irritation.
Muslin is another excellent choice for parents who want something lightweight and airy. Muslin fabric becomes softer with every wash, which is perfect for a baby who needs constant comfort. When you browse through a muslin clothing for newborns, you will notice how light it feels against the skin. This makes it ideal for sleep or daytime naps in warmer areas of the country.
A onesie acts as the base layer for your baby. It keeps the torso warm, protects the diaper, and prevents the clothing from riding up when the baby is picked up or moving their legs. Onesies offer versatility. You can use them on their own during a hot day or layer them under a sweater when the weather turns cooler. They are easy to pack in a diaper bag for outings. Since babies grow fast, having a few different sizes on hand helps you manage the early months without needing to shop constantly. Quality construction means the snaps stay secure and the neck openings stretch easily over the baby head.
When selecting a onesie, look for thoughtful design elements that make your routine easier. Snaps are the most important feature. Choose onesies with durable, rust-free snaps that are positioned for quick access to the diaper area. Avoid buttons or ties that can come loose or feel uncomfortable while the baby is lying on their back.
Think about the neck design as well. Envelope shoulders are a great feature because they allow you to pull the onesie down over the shoulders instead of over the head if a messy diaper happens. This keeps the mess contained and away from your baby face. Soft leg openings ensure the fabric does not dig into your baby sensitive thighs while they wiggle around during play time.

Baby sizes can be confusing because every brand has slightly different standards. It is generally safer to buy based on weight rather than age. A baby at three months might already be big enough for a six-month size. Check the weight guide provided on the tags or the website before you make a purchase.
Always buy a few items that are slightly larger than your baby current size. Babies grow in bursts and you will find that a size that fits perfectly today might be too tight in just a few weeks. Roomy clothing is also better for movement. It allows the baby to kick their legs and move their arms freely, which is important for their motor skill development.
Maintaining the softness of your baby clothes requires careful washing. Always use a gentle, fragrance-free detergent that is designed for sensitive skin. Harsh chemicals in regular detergents can remain in the fabric and cause rashes on the baby delicate skin. If you are washing clothes from the onesie collection, follow the care instructions on the label to keep the colors bright and the fabric soft.
Avoid using fabric softeners or bleaching agents. These products can leave a residue that might irritate the baby. Instead, sun-dry the clothes whenever possible. The sun acts as a natural disinfectant and keeps the clothes smelling fresh without the need for synthetic scents. If you use a dryer, use a low-heat setting to prevent the fabric from shrinking or the elastic from losing its shape.
Dressing a baby in India involves adapting to different weather conditions throughout the year. During the summer, choose short-sleeve or sleeveless onesies made from light muslin to keep the baby cool. Keep an eye on the baby back or chest to see if they feel too warm or sweaty, as this can lead to heat rashes.
In the winter, layering becomes the best strategy. Start with a cotton onesie as the base layer, then add a pair of soft pants or a warmer top over it. This allows you to remove layers easily if you step into a heated room or if the day gets warmer. Always check the baby hands and feet periodically, as these are the first areas to get cold.
